Skip to content

Commit 6388a4d

Browse files
mikehardynpurushe
authored andcommitted
Update version to 3.26.0 (#88)
1 parent 175b498 commit 6388a4d

15 files changed

+54
-48
lines changed

CHANGELOG.md

Lines changed: 8 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,14 @@
11
Change Log
22
==========
33

4+
## 3.26.0
5+
- [SQLite 3.26.0](http://sqlite.org/releaselog/3_26_0.html)
6+
- Update `org.apache.httpcomponents:httpclient` dependency to 4.5.6
7+
- Update `com.android.tools.build:gradle` dependency to 3.2.1
8+
- Update gradle to 4.10.2
9+
- Update `androidx.core:core` dependency to 1.0.1
10+
- Switch to androidx for test libraries
11+
412
## 3.25.3
513

614
- [SQLite 3.25.3](http://sqlite.org/releaselog/3_25_3.html)

README.md

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-45,7 +45,7 @@ Usage
4545

4646
```gradle
4747
dependencies {
48-
implementation 'io.requery:sqlite-android:3.25.3'
48+
implementation 'io.requery:sqlite-android:3.26.0'
4949
}
5050
```
5151
Then change usages of `android.database.sqlite.SQLiteDatabase` to

build.gradle

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-4,9 +4,9 @@ buildscript {
44
jcenter()
55
}
66
dependencies {
7-
classpath 'com.android.tools.build:gradle:3.1.4'
7+
classpath 'com.android.tools.build:gradle:3.2.1'
88
classpath 'com.jfrog.bintray.gradle:gradle-bintray-plugin:1.8.3'
9-
classpath 'org.apache.httpcomponents:httpclient:4.5.3'
9+
classpath 'org.apache.httpcomponents:httpclient:4.5.6'
1010
}
1111
}
1212

gradle/wrapper/gradle-wrapper.jar

1.8 KB
Binary file not shown.
Lines changed: 1 addition &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,5 @@
1-
#Sat Sep 22 20:39:18 ECT 2018
21
distributionBase=GRADLE_USER_HOME
32
distributionPath=wrapper/dists
3+
distributionUrl=https\://services.gradle.org/distributions/gradle-4.10.2-all.zip
44
zipStoreBase=GRADLE_USER_HOME
55
zipStorePath=wrapper/dists
6-
distributionUrl=https\://services.gradle.org/distributions/gradle-4.10-all.zip

sqlite-android/build.gradle

Lines changed: 8 additions &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-8,17 +8,16 @@ apply plugin: 'com.jfrog.bintray'
88
apply plugin: 'de.undercouch.download'
99

1010
group = 'io.requery'
11-
version = '3.25.3'
11+
version = '3.26.0'
1212
description = 'Android SQLite compatibility library'
1313

1414
android {
1515
compileSdkVersion 28
16-
buildToolsVersion "28.0.2"
1716

1817
defaultConfig {
1918
minSdkVersion 14
2019
versionName project.version
21-
testInstrumentationRunner "android.support.test.runner.AndroidJUnitRunner"
20+
testInstrumentationRunner 'androidx.test.runner.AndroidJUnitRunner'
2221
consumerProguardFiles 'proguard-rules.pro'
2322
ndk {
2423
abiFilters 'armeabi-v7a','arm64-v8a','x86','x86_64'
@@ -46,16 +45,18 @@ android {
4645

4746
dependencies {
4847
api 'androidx.sqlite:sqlite:2.0.0'
49-
api 'androidx.core:core:1.0.0'
50-
androidTestImplementation 'com.android.support.test:runner:1.0.2'
51-
androidTestImplementation 'com.android.support.test:rules:1.0.2'
48+
api 'androidx.core:core:1.0.1'
49+
androidTestImplementation 'androidx.test:core:1.0.0'
50+
androidTestImplementation 'androidx.test:runner:1.1.0'
51+
androidTestImplementation 'androidx.test:rules:1.1.0'
52+
androidTestImplementation 'androidx.test.ext:junit:1.0.0'
5253
}
5354

5455
publish.dependsOn "assembleRelease"
5556
bintrayUpload.dependsOn "assembleRelease"
5657

5758
ext {
58-
sqliteDistributionUrl = 'http://sqlite.org/2018/sqlite-amalgamation-3250300.zip'
59+
sqliteDistributionUrl = 'http://sqlite.org/2018/sqlite-amalgamation-3260000.zip'
5960
pomXml = {
6061
resolveStrategy = DELEGATE_FIRST
6162
name project.name

sqlite-android/src/androidTest/java/io/requery/android/database/CursorWindowTest.java

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-17,14 +17,14 @@
1717

1818
package io.requery.android.database;
1919

20-
import android.support.test.filters.SmallTest;
21-
import android.support.test.runner.AndroidJUnit4;
22-
2320
import org.junit.Test;
2421
import org.junit.runner.RunWith;
2522

2623
import java.util.Arrays;
2724

25+
import androidx.test.ext.junit.runners.AndroidJUnit4;
26+
import androidx.test.filters.SmallTest;
27+
2828
import static org.junit.Assert.assertEquals;
2929
import static org.junit.Assert.assertTrue;
3030

sqlite-android/src/androidTest/java/io/requery/android/database/DatabaseCursorTest.java

Lines changed: 5 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-23,17 +23,17 @@
2323
import android.database.Cursor;
2424
import android.database.CursorIndexOutOfBoundsException;
2525
import android.os.Build;
26-
import android.support.test.InstrumentationRegistry;
27-
import android.support.test.filters.LargeTest;
28-
import android.support.test.filters.MediumTest;
29-
import android.support.test.runner.AndroidJUnit4;
3026
import android.util.Log;
3127

3228
import org.junit.After;
3329
import org.junit.Before;
3430
import org.junit.Test;
3531
import org.junit.runner.RunWith;
3632

33+
import androidx.test.core.app.ApplicationProvider;
34+
import androidx.test.ext.junit.runners.AndroidJUnit4;
35+
import androidx.test.filters.LargeTest;
36+
import androidx.test.filters.MediumTest;
3737
import io.requery.android.database.sqlite.SQLiteCursor;
3838
import io.requery.android.database.sqlite.SQLiteCursorDriver;
3939
import io.requery.android.database.sqlite.SQLiteDatabase;
@@ -64,7 +64,7 @@ public class DatabaseCursorTest {
6464

6565
@Before
6666
public void setUp() {
67-
File dbDir = InstrumentationRegistry.getTargetContext().getDir("tests", Context.MODE_PRIVATE);
67+
File dbDir = ApplicationProvider.getApplicationContext().getDir("tests", Context.MODE_PRIVATE);
6868
mDatabaseFile = new File(dbDir, "database_test.db");
6969

7070
if (mDatabaseFile.exists()) {

sqlite-android/src/androidTest/java/io/requery/android/database/DatabaseErrorHandlerTest.java

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-20,16 +20,16 @@
2020
import android.content.Context;
2121
import android.database.sqlite.SQLiteDiskIOException;
2222
import android.database.sqlite.SQLiteException;
23-
import android.support.test.InstrumentationRegistry;
24-
import android.support.test.filters.Suppress;
25-
import android.support.test.runner.AndroidJUnit4;
2623
import android.util.Log;
2724

2825
import org.junit.After;
2926
import org.junit.Before;
3027
import org.junit.Test;
3128
import org.junit.runner.RunWith;
3229

30+
import androidx.test.core.app.ApplicationProvider;
31+
import androidx.test.ext.junit.runners.AndroidJUnit4;
32+
import androidx.test.filters.Suppress;
3333
import io.requery.android.database.sqlite.SQLiteDatabase;
3434

3535
import java.io.BufferedWriter;
@@ -55,7 +55,7 @@ public class DatabaseErrorHandlerTest {
5555

5656
@Before
5757
public void setUp() {
58-
dbDir = InstrumentationRegistry.getTargetContext().getDir(this.getClass().getName(), Context.MODE_PRIVATE);
58+
dbDir = ApplicationProvider.getApplicationContext().getDir(this.getClass().getName(), Context.MODE_PRIVATE);
5959
mDatabaseFile = new File(dbDir, DB_NAME);
6060
if (mDatabaseFile.exists()) {
6161
mDatabaseFile.delete();

sqlite-android/src/androidTest/java/io/requery/android/database/DatabaseGeneralTest.java

Lines changed: 7 additions &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-24,12 +24,6 @@
2424
import android.database.DatabaseUtils;
2525
import android.database.sqlite.SQLiteException;
2626
import android.os.Parcel;
27-
import android.support.test.InstrumentationRegistry;
28-
import android.support.test.filters.LargeTest;
29-
import android.support.test.filters.MediumTest;
30-
import android.support.test.filters.SmallTest;
31-
import android.support.test.filters.Suppress;
32-
import android.support.test.runner.AndroidJUnit4;
3327
import android.util.Log;
3428
import android.util.Pair;
3529

@@ -46,6 +40,12 @@
4640
import java.util.List;
4741
import java.util.Locale;
4842

43+
import androidx.test.core.app.ApplicationProvider;
44+
import androidx.test.ext.junit.runners.AndroidJUnit4;
45+
import androidx.test.filters.LargeTest;
46+
import androidx.test.filters.MediumTest;
47+
import androidx.test.filters.SmallTest;
48+
import androidx.test.filters.Suppress;
4949
import io.requery.android.database.sqlite.SQLiteDatabase;
5050
import io.requery.android.database.sqlite.SQLiteStatement;
5151

@@ -72,7 +72,7 @@ public class DatabaseGeneralTest {
7272

7373
@Before
7474
public void setUp() {
75-
File dbDir = InstrumentationRegistry.getTargetContext().getDir(this.getClass().getName(), Context.MODE_PRIVATE);
75+
File dbDir = ApplicationProvider.getApplicationContext().getDir(this.getClass().getName(), Context.MODE_PRIVATE);
7676
mDatabaseFile = new File(dbDir, "database_test.db");
7777
if (mDatabaseFile.exists()) {
7878
mDatabaseFile.delete();

0 commit comments

Comments
 (0)